Hi,
the official documentation of postgresql 12 state that the build should be done with Windows SDK >= 8.1. In fact state this:

"64-bit PostgreSQL builds are supported with Microsoft Windows SDK version 8.1a to 10 or Visual Studio 2013 and above."

I see that on run.cmd of pgwininstall there is this dos batch code referring to SDK7.1:

IF "%~1"=="1" (
TITLE Building dependencies
IF "%SDK%"=="" SET SDK=SDK71
CMD.EXE /C %ROOT%\build\helpers\dependencies.cmd || GOTO :ERROR
)

Also in the readme.md of the pgwininstall repository says that these points are required:

"Microsoft SDK 7.1 or MSVC2013 for build PostgreSQL"

Also the last releases seems to stop on 11.6 release.

I'm wondering... is pgwininstall compatible with postgresql 12?
